A word game with 160 letter tiles, 4 racks and 4 playing boards. Each player uses a hand of 8 letters, replenishing them at the end of his turn. In your turn, you hope to make a word from your collection of letters, the longer the better. However, some thought is needed because once a word is played, it can be added to, to make a longer word. Spin to Win Words is a simple spelling game. Two to four players make words by spinning letters on an everchanging board. Three-letter words are the primary target, however two- and -four letter words are possible. Gain points by aligning arrows in lines similar to tic-tac-toe but with letters.
